Gabatarwar da fasahar samar da photocatalyst

Fasahar photocatalyst ta farfado ne a 1967 a Jami'ar Tokyo, Farfesa Kenichi Honda da kuma dalibin digiri na biyu na lokacin Fujishima Showa sun gano cewa a ƙarƙashin hasken ultraviolet, lantarkin titanium dioxide na iya rarraba ruwa zuwa hydrogen da oxygen. 1972 a cikin mujallar Science ta Burtaniya ta buga takarda ta tasirin photocatalytic, fasahar photocatalytic ta samo asali.

Nanomaterial a karkashin hasken haske, canza haske zuwa makamashin sinadarai, inganta kwayoyin halitta ko tsarin lalacewa na kwayoyin halitta shine fasahar photocatalytic. Wannan tsari kuma ana kiransa photocatalysis, don haka fasahar photocatalytic kuma ana kiranta fasahar photocatalysis.

Ka'idodin fasahar optical catalyst

Nano photocatalyst a karkashin hasken haske, farashin belt lantarki da aka motsa zuwa jagora belt, samar da lantarki da kuma rami, tare da tasirin O2 da H2O da ya kasance a kan farfajiyarsa, samar da superoxide anionic free radical, O2-da hydroxy free radical-OH, da free radical yana da karfi oxidation rushewa ikon, iya lalata C-C maɓallin, C-H maɓallin, C-N maɓallin, C-O maɓallin, O-H maɓallin, N-H maɓallin a cikin kayayyakin halitta, rushewa kayayyakin halitta zuwa carbon dioxide da ruwa; A lokaci guda lalata ƙwayoyin cuta na ƙwayoyin cuta suna warkar da furotin ƙwayoyin cuta, suna canza ƙwayoyin cuta, yanayin rayuwar ƙwayoyin cuta don kashe ƙwayoyin cuta, ƙwayoyin cuta.

Hanyar condensation na tururi: Amfani da high mita fasahar plasma don dumama masana'antu titanium dioxide raw kayayyaki, sa su steam tururi, sa'an nan sauri sanyaya iya samun nano-grade titanium dioxide.

Gas fasalin oxidation hanyar: Oxidation a cikin high tsabtace TiCl4 high zafin jiki don shirya titanium dioxide, amsawa zafin jiki, zama lokaci da kuma gudun da sauransu za su shafi titanium dioxide particle siffar samuwa da gas oxidation hanyar. A binciken ya gano titanium dioxide karuwa tare da tsawo lokacin zama da kuma amsa zafin jiki karuwa, ruby irin titanium dioxide abun ciki karuwa tare da tsawo lokacin zama, lokacin da amsa zafin jiki ya kai 1300 ℃, ruby irin titanium dioxide abun ciki bayyana babban. Wannan tsarin samarwa yana amfani da makamashi sosai, yana da ƙarfin lalata kayan aiki, yana da babban zuba jari, kuma yana da rikitarwa da tsarin kayan aiki, kayan aiki suna buƙatar juriya ga zafin jiki da lalata.

Amfanin Photocatalytic Technology ga Rayuwa

Air tsabtace

A kan formaldehyde, benzene binders, volatile organic abubuwa, ammonia, sulfur dioxide, carbon monoxide, nitrogen oxide, mota exhaust da sauransu m abubuwa da ke shafar lafiyar jikin mutum, a cikin photocatalytic aiki, wanda organic abubuwa rushe zuwa carbon dioxide da ruwa, don haka tsabtace iska.

Antibacterial ƙwayoyin cuta

Yana da aikin kashe ƙwayoyin cuta na E. coli, Staphylococcus aureus, pneumonia, fungi da sauransu yayin da kuma iya rushe abubuwan cutarwa da ƙwayoyin cuta ke saki.

deodorant ƙanshi

Warm na rayuwa muhalli ne mafi yawan kayan kwayoyin halitta, kamar kayan kwayoyin halitta mai narkewa a cikin fenti, gas mai ƙunshi na nitrogen a cikin ruwa mai zafi, ƙanshi na sigari, ƙanshi na gidan wanka, ƙanshi na dabbobi da sauransu, kayan kwayoyin halitta suna da tushen carbon sosai sauƙi don amsawa tare da nano-photocatalyst, don haka rushewa zuwa CO2 da H2O ba tare da gurɓataccen yanayi ba.

Anti-gurɓataccen kai tsabtace

Ƙuntataccen farfajiyar abu mafi yawan gurɓataccen mai ne. Man fetur kuma kayan kwayoyin halitta ne, wanda ya dogara ne akan tsarin photocatalysis don haka za a iya rushewa bayan a cire shi daga farfajiyar abu.

Mai son ruwa fog

Kusun tuntuɓar titanium dioxide photocatalyst farfajiyar da gutse na ruwa kusan digiri sifili ne, don haka abubuwan da ke rufe da titanium dioxide photocatalyst a farfajiyar suna da aikin rigakafin ruwa.

Ci gaban photocatalytic masana'antu a cikin gida da kasashen waje

Japan ita ce kasar da ke jagorantar fasahar photocatalytic, a cikin 'yan shekarun nan ta kai matakin amfani a fannoni da yawa a cikin gargajiya da gurɓataccen cuta, ƙwayoyin cuta, kayan ruwa, sarrafa ruwa, filastik mai lalacewa da kare muhalli, kuma ta samar da masana'antu masu girma. (Misali Japan TOTO kaddamar da photocatalyst kansa tsabtace antibacterial yumbu kayan aiki, NISSAN、 Toyota mota ta yi amfani da madubin baya mai magana mai magana mai magana mai magana mai magana da sauransu). A shekara ta 2005, kasuwar photocatalysts da kayayyakin da suka shafi Japan za ta kai dala biliyan 12. Kasuwancin duniya na nan gaba zai iya kai dala biliyan 100 don samar da sabon masana'antu.

A cikin 'yan shekarun nan, saboda faɗin amfani da photocatalyst a tsabtace muhalli, da zurfin tasiri, da aka sani da juyin juya halin tsabtace haske, bisa ga hasashen masana, shekaru biyu bayan haka, kasuwar photocatalyst ta cikin gida za ta kai RMB miliyan 500.
